Show More The program is designed to accommodate the different educational backgrounds of students from a variety of professions and industries. The Bachelor of Arts in Applied Studies with an emphasis in supply chain systems explores project management strategies, leadership principles, dynamics of labor relations, organizational behavior and information systems throughout the lifecycles of products and services. Students can leverage their previously acquired technical and occupational skills to customize their degree program and directly align learning outcomes with their unique career paths. Students will construct meaningful plans for selecting courses with the help of their academic advisors. At the end of their studies they will complete a capstone course that synthesizes their education through the development of a personal portfolio.
Program Learning Outcomes Diversity: Demonstrate an understanding of diverse cultures as it applies to your discipline. Ethics: Apply ethical principles to the practice of your discipline. Communication: Demonstrate the ability to communicate effectively.
Experiences: Analyze the relationship between prior experiences and future professional goals. Show More Organizations require leaders throughout their structure in order to grow, thrive, and realize their objectives. The Bachelor of Arts in Organizational Leadership with an emphasis in Supply Chain Systems explores areas such as labor relations, project management, information systems and strategies across the supply chain. Its curriculum emphasizes theory and practice through a comprehensive breadth of subjects including communication, marketing, human resources, economics, organizational behavior, ethics, team building, finance, accounting and leadership. In addition to Supply Chain Systems an emphasis in Organizational Administration is also available. A minor in organizational leadership is also available for undergraduate students completing a bachelor's degree in a different area of study.
Program Learning Outcomes Diversity: Demonstrate the understanding of diversity competence in a global society. Communication: Apply effective and efficient communication skills for interacting collaboratively. Critical Inquiry: Research, analyze and evaluate data, information and situations to draw reasonable conclusions. Leadership: Apply leadership theories and models to the practice of leadership.
Ethics: Assess ethical behavior and decision making. Show More The Online Degree Completion (ODC) program serves transfer students and students who wish to return to UNCG to complete their bachelor's degree. This program is specifically planned to provide students with the opportunity to complete their work online toward an AACSB-accredited BS in Information Systems and Supply Chain Management with a concentration in Supply Chain Management. Courses are taught by the same faculty who teach on campus. Show More In order to compete successfully in our fast-paced, growing economy, businesses rely on global supply chain management practitioners for efficient strategic procurement, product/service creation, and fulfillment operations across the global supply chain. Our Global Supply Chain Management MBA can help you get the knowledge you need to create and maintain lean and efficient operations systems in diverse, international environments. Our MBA in Global Supply Chain Management offers you the opportunity to study optimal supply chain and operations management processes and technologies used by world-class organizations. Designed to prepare students for management and leadership roles in global supply chain management, students will learn a broad range of concepts to provide them with a practical, comprehensive foundation in end-to-end supply chain management with a special emphasis on global relationship management. Entry RequirementsApplicants must have hold a bachelor's degree from a University-recognized institution. If your undergraduate GPA is below 2.70 on a 4.0 scale, you must achieve acceptable scores on the Graduate Management Admission Test (GMAT), the Graduate Record Examination (GRE) or the Keller-administered admission test.
International applicants Must hold a degree recognized as equivalent to a U.S. baccalaureate degree . Applicants whose native language is other than English must demonstrate English-language proficiency by providing evidence of one of the following:
- Submission of a post-secondary transcript verifying completion of 30 semester-credit hours of baccalaureate-level courses (excluding remedial and developmental courses) with at least a C (70 percent) average from an institution at which the language of instruction was English. - Submission of an earned Test of English as a Foreign Language (TOEFL) score of at least 550 on the paper-based TOEFL, 213 on the computer-based TOEFL or 79 on the Internet-based TOEFL. - Submission of an overall band score of at least 6.0 on the International English Language Testing System (IELTS) exam. - Submission of an overall score of at least 4.5 on the International Test of English Proficiency (iTEP) Academic-Plus exam. Completion of either of the following, with a grade of B (80 percent) or higher, from a DeVry-approved post-secondary institution or community college: - The equivalent of DeVry's freshman English composition course. - Two or more baccalaureate-level English writing or composition courses. - Documents verifying at least two years' service in the U.S. military. - Having attained an acceptable score on a DeVry-administered English-language-proficiency exam.
